CCM20060824sp COMMON COUNCIL - CITY OF MUSKEGO Approved: 9/12/06 MINUTES OF SPECIAL MEETING HELD AUGUST 24, 2006 The meeting was called to order at 6:30 PM by Mayor Damaske. Present were Ald. Salentine, Borgman, Buckmaster, Madden, Melcher, and Snead, City Clerk-Treasurer Moyer. Those present recited the Pledge of Allegiance. It was noted that the meeting was noticed in accordance with the open meeting law. NEW BUSINESS The purpose of the special meeting was to meet the individuals who expressed interest in filling the unexpired term of Eric Schroeder, the Alderperson for District 6. The following individuals were present: Tina Schaefer, Michael Serdynski and Dean Bartosh. The Aldermen proceeded to hear the presentations of Tina Schaefer, Michael Serdynski and Dean Bartosh. The Mayor requested that only the candidate making a presentation to the Council be present and that the others wait in the Mucky Room although they were not required to do so. The Aldermen also asked each candidate various questions. Following the presentation/interview portion of each candidate, all were present in the Aldermen’s Room. The Council members expressed their gratitude to the three candidates. Paper ballots were distributed. The Mayor noted that the ballot had to be signed by each Alderman and a vote cast. The Clerk announced the following votes: Tina Schaefer Voted by Ald. Salentine, Borgman, Melcher Dean Bartosh Voted by Ald. Madden, Snead, Buckmaster Discussion ensued about whether or not the Mayor could vote to break the tie. A short recess was called to allow the Clerk-Treasurer time to research the issue. Upon return from recess, the Clerk read various passages from the League of Wisconsin Municipalities’ Handbook for Wisconsin Municipal Officials, which supported the Mayor’s ability to vote. The Mayor stated his vote was for Tina Schaefer. Clerk-Treasurer Moyer administered the Oath of Office to Tina Schaefer as Alderperson of District 6. ADJOURNMENT Ald. Borgman moved to adjourn at 7:50 PM. Ald. Salentine seconded; motion carried. Respectfully submitted, Janice Moyer, CMC, CMTW City Clerk-Treasurer
